The Issue

Many don't know that Nantucket's fertilizer use is harming our harbor. Not only the water quality but the ecosystems that thrive in the Nantucket harbor. The population of Eelgrass is decreasing because of the toxic chemicals thrown in the Nantucket harbor. Eelgrass is a natural resource that this island uses. Without this resource, our island's economy will shatter. Harmful Algal Blooms are forming in our harbors soficating and killing the eelgrass. An example of this happening is the red tide that occurred in Florida from 2017-2019, which killed nearly 600 sea turtles, over 200 manatees, and 204 dolphins. However, there are fertilizer guidelines for companies that aren't enforced enough making it a main cause of this problem.
